Understanding Multi-channel Wireless Systems As the airwaves become more congested, it is increasingly challenging to ensure reliable performance from a multi-channel system. RFI (radio frequency interference) can range from being a nuisance to being the cause of a complete wireless system failure. Interference problems can be avoided or at least minimized by understanding what takes place in a multi-channel wireless system and by applying a systematic approach to the planning and setup. |
